Another thing that I've heard Wilder talk about in interviews relates to training sessions.
The players don't go through the motions and even play to win with full intensity in training.

I remember him saying at the beginning on the season that Coutts was on the transfer list and not wanted by the club but he's been so impressive in training he's been given a chance in the team.

Since they've regained their places Coutts and Freeman have been great.
Just shows that the door of opportunity is never permanently closed even when Wilder doesn't fancy a player.
